A CFPropertyList struct. This is superclass to CFData, CFString, CFArray,
CFDictionary, CFDate, CFBoolean, and CFNumber.
This superclass type does not have its own CFTypeID, instead each instance has the CFTypeID
of the subclass it is an instance of. Thus, this type cannot implement the TCFType trait,
since it cannot implement the static TCFType::type_id() method.

impl CFPropertyListpub fn downcast<T: CFPropertyListSubClass>(&self) -> Option<T>[src] 
pub fn downcast<T: CFPropertyListSubClass>(&self) -> Option<T>Try to downcast the CFPropertyList to a subclass. Checking if the instance is the
correct subclass happens at runtime and None is returned if it is not the correct type.
Works similar to Box::downcast and [CFType::downcast].
Examples
// Create a string. let string: CFString = CFString::from_static_string("FooBar"); // Cast it up to a property list. let propertylist: CFPropertyList = string.to_CFPropertyList(); // Cast it down again. assert!(propertylist.downcast::<CFString>().unwrap().to_string() == "FooBar");
